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
858521 5007274 881763809 30 8588890
14076667 088 6658714
14076667 088 6658714
927 45726 93617 766 1518
All about undefined
Interested in learning more?
14076667 088 6658714
927 45726 93617 766 1518
See more
3503997453 12377221655 37255140028
657285662 149124 604407 293
See more
1187525 12691493802
4505816 20 508 38
See more